MAINTENANCE AND LUBRICATION

Spark Plugs

S

Use NGK DCPR8E spark plugs.

S

Proper electrode gap is .035″ (.90 mm).

S

Spark plug torque is 14 ft. lbs. (19 Nm).

CAUTION

Using non-recommended spark plugs may result in serious engine damage and may

void your emission-related warranty. Always use Polaris-recommended spark plugs.

Spark plug condition is indicative of engine operation. The spark plug firing end condition

should be read after the engine has been warmed up and the vehicle has been driven at

higher speeds. Immediately check the spark plug for correct color.

WARNING

A hot exhaust system and engine can cause serious burns. Wear protective gloves

when removing a spark plug for inspection. Allow components to cool before

continuing.
